5 Tips For Spring Cleaning

Bella Breakdown

Spring is in the air! The birds are singing, the snow is melting, and your place probably looked like you’ve been hibernating in it for three months straight. You know what that means: It’s time to do some spring cleaning. Spring cleaning has a big reputation, and it can seem very daunting. However, it doesn’t have to be an endless, painful task if you follow the following advice.

1. Buy your cleaning supplies beforehand. If you get midway through cleaning, only to realize you are missing a toilet brush, then going to the store is going to interrupt your cleaning flow. Get everything before you even start so you don’t have to worry about cutting into your time cleaning.

2. Ditch the clothes that don’t give you joy, in the words of Marie Kondo. You should go through your closet and lay out all of your clothes. The ones that do not speak to you or make you feel happy, take right on down to Good Will.

3. If you haven’t used an item in the past year, it’s time to say “bye-bye”. Yes, you love your incense holder because it makes you feel like you live in a spa, but when was the last time you actually put some incense in there? Toss it!

4. Work in sections and give yourself little rewards. Once you have completed a big task, like cleaning out your storage space, reward yourself with some down time, like a 30 minute show or a snack. These rewards will help motivate you to get things done and relax you in between work periods.

5. Pump up the jams! Nothing gets me cleaning like blaring loud music in my apartment. If you are not someone who derives joy from cleaning and you want to feel some sort of hope that soon this will all be over, then put on your favorite playlist and wash your windows to the music.
